Description

Clematis Viticella Minuet is a beautiful flowering plant that belongs to the family Ranunculaceae. It is a deciduous vine that can grow up to 10-12 feet tall and 3-6 feet wide. The plant produces stunning blooms in a soft pink color with a darker pink center, which attracts bees and butterflies. The flowers bloom from mid to late summer and sometimes re-bloom in the fall.

Appearance

Clematis Viticella Minuet has slender stems with green leaves that are divided into three leaflets. The leaves are a deep green color and have a glossy texture. The flowers are about 3-4 inches in size, with six petals that are a soft pink color with a darker pink center. The plant blooms from mid to late summer, and the flowers last for several weeks.

Care Guide

Clematis Viticella Minuet requires well-draining soil that is rich in organic matter. The plant prefers full sun to partial shade and needs to be watered regularly to keep the soil moist. The plant can be fertilized once a month during the growing season with a balanced fertilizer. It is best to prune the plant in late winter or early spring to promote new growth.The plant is hardy in zones 4-8 and can tolerate temperatures down to -30°F.

Common Pests & Diseases

Clematis Viticella Minuet can be affected by pests such as aphids, spider mites, and slugs. The plant can also be susceptible to diseases such as powdery mildew, clematis wilt, and leaf spot. To prevent these issues, it is essential to keep the plant healthy by providing proper care and maintenance.

Habitat

Clematis Viticella Minuet is native to central and southern Europe and can be found growing in meadows, woodlands, and along the edges of forests. The plant prefers well-draining soil and full sun to partial shade.
